Kasutatavuskatseid, known in English as usability testing, are a method for evaluating a product or service by observing real users interacting with it. The primary goal of these tests is to identify problems and areas for improvement in the user experience. By watching participants attempt to complete specific tasks, researchers can uncover difficulties, confusion, and inefficiencies that might not be apparent to designers or developers.
